Walmart has launched a new fashion brand, Scenario, which has a 280-piece collection spanning apparel, shoes, jewelry, and accessories.
The retailer has a goal of producing an affordable range of bohemian-inspired clothing that is accessible to customers, with the majority of items priced under $25.
This move aims to meet shopper demand for the “boho” style preferences, with research discovering that nearly one in five women identify the trend as one of their main preferences.
Walmart took the opportunity for the rising demand of modern bohemian style to create a budget-friendly collection that can be used in everyday settings.
The retailer’s collection offers a wide variety of products, including a Cotton Tee, Pleat Cuff Sweatshirt and woven Mary Jane flats for $7.98, $14.98, and $28.98, respectively.
Denise Incandela, EVP of fashion at Walmart US said: “We are on a journey to democratize fashion because we believe everyone should have access to beautiful clothes, regardless of their budget.
“Scenario brings a feminine, modern bohemian point of view to Walmart, with incredible style and quality at an extraordinary value.”
The launch of the own-label clothing line is a business move that is part of Walmart Fashion’s wider transformation strategy.
Over the last five years the retailer has expanded with 15 private fashion brands as it aims to invest in design and quality while giving shoppers a unique offering.
According to the business, own-label brands now account for over half of Walmart fashion sales as the retailer invests in delivering quality products to attract more consumers.
